❤️ 如果你也关注 AI 的发展现状,且对 AI 应用开发感兴趣,我会每日分享大模型与 AI 领域的开源项目和应用,提供运行实例和实用教程,帮助你快速上手AI技术!
🥦 AI 在线答疑 -> 智能检索历史文章和开源项目 -> 丰富的 AI 工具库 -> 每日更新 -> 尽在微信公众号 -> 搜一搜:蚝油菜花 🥦
🎥 "摄影师要失业?这个AI能把照片变3D大片:随手拍静物秒出好莱坞级运镜!"
大家好,我是蚝油菜花。你是否也遇到过------
- 👉 产品静物图拍完不会动,宣传视频预算烧不起
- 👉 想给设计稿加个旋转展示,C4D学三个月还卡在渲染
- 👉 老照片想复活成动态影像,AE关键帧调到天荒地老...
今天炸场的 Stable Virtual Camera ,来自Stability AI实验室,正在重新定义三维创作!这个AI模型的神奇之处在于:
- ✅ 照片喂进去=电影级运镜吐出来:支持360°旋转/螺旋轨迹/推拉变焦等17种专业运镜
- ✅ 3D一致性黑科技:生成的视频拒绝穿帮闪烁,丝滑得如同实拍
- ✅ 零门槛操作:无需建模知识,上传图片选轨迹=直接导出竖屏/横屏成片
已有电商团队用它1小时批量生成500个商品展示视频,博物馆拿古籍插图做出沉浸式动画------你的平面素材该动起来了!
🚀 快速阅读
Stable Virtual Camera 是 Stability AI 推出的 AI 模型,能够将 2D 图像转换为 3D 视频。
- 核心功能:支持自定义相机轨迹、无缝视频过渡、多种输出格式和长视频生成。
- 技术原理:基于生成式 AI 和神经渲染技术,确保 3D 一致性和时间平滑性。
Stable Virtual Camera 是什么
Stable Virtual Camera 是 Stability AI 推出的 AI 模型,能够将 2D 图像转换为具有真实深度和透视感的 3D 视频。用户可以通过指定相机轨迹和多种动态路径(如螺旋、推拉变焦、平移等)来生成视频。模型支持从 1 到 32 张输入图像生成不同宽高比(如 1:1、9:16、16:9)的视频,最长可达 1000 帧。
Stable Virtual Camera 无需复杂的重建或优化,即可生成高质量的 3D 视频,同时保持 3D 一致性和时间平滑性。这使得它在广告、内容创作和教育等领域具有广泛的应用潜力。
Stable Virtual Camera 的主要功能
- 2D 图像转 3D 视频:能将单张或多张 2D 图像转换为具有深度和透视效果的 3D 视频。
- 自定义相机轨迹:用户可以定义多种动态相机路径,包括 360° 旋转、∞ 形轨迹、螺旋路径、平移、旋转、变焦等。
- 无缝轨迹视频:生成的视频在不同视角之间过渡自然,能实现无缝循环。
- 灵活的输出格式:支持生成方形(1:1)、竖屏(9:16)、横屏(16:9)以及其他自定义宽高比的视频。
- 零样本生成:在训练时仅使用正方形图像,也能生成不同宽高比的视频。
- 深度和透视感:生成的视频具有真实的深度和透视效果,能模拟真实相机的运动。
- 3D 一致性:在动态相机路径上保持 3D 一致性和时间平滑性,避免闪烁或伪影。
- 支持长视频:能生成长达 1000 帧的视频,适合需要长时间展示的场景。
Stable Virtual Camera 的技术原理
- 基于生成式 AI 的图像转换:Stable Virtual Camera 使用生成式 AI 技术,通过深度学习模型对输入的 2D 图像进行分析和处理。模型能理解图像中的场景结构、物体位置和纹理信息,在此基础上生成新的视角。
- 神经渲染技术:模型基于神经渲染技术,通过模拟真实相机的运动路径,生成具有深度和透视效果的 3D 视频。支持多种动态相机路径,如 360° 旋转、螺旋路径、推拉变焦等,生成高质量的多视角视频。
- 多视图一致性优化:Stable Virtual Camera 在生成视频时,通过优化算法确保视频在不同视角之间的一致性和平滑过渡。在复杂的相机路径下,能保持 3D 场景的稳定性和连贯性。
- 基于扩散模型的生成过程:Stable Virtual Camera 的生成过程类似于扩散模型,通过逐步优化图像的噪声和细节,最终生成高质量的 3D 视频。
如何运行 Stable Virtual Camera
1. 安装依赖
首先,设置虚拟环境并安装所有必要的依赖项:
bash
pip install -e .
如果需要使用演示或从该仓库进行开发,请参考INSTALL.md
安装其他依赖项。
2. 使用 Gradio 演示
Gradio 演示是一个图形用户界面,适合普通用户使用。运行以下命令启动:
bash
python demo_gr.py
详细使用指南请参考GR_USAGE.md
。
- GR_USAGE.md :github.com/Stability-A...
3. 使用 CLI 演示
CLI 演示允许用户通过命令行传递更多选项,适合高级用户和学术研究人员。示例命令如下:
bash
python demo.py --data_path <data_path> [additional arguments]
详细使用指南请参考CLI_USAGE.md
。
- CLI_USAGE.md :github.com/Stability-A...
资源
- 项目主页 :stable-virtual-camera.github.io/
- GitHub 仓库 :github.com/Stability-A...
- HuggingFace 模型库 :huggingface.co/stabilityai...
❤️ 如果你也关注 AI 的发展现状,且对 AI 应用开发感兴趣,我会每日分享大模型与 AI 领域的开源项目和应用,提供运行实例和实用教程,帮助你快速上手AI技术!
🥦 AI 在线答疑 -> 智能检索历史文章和开源项目 -> 丰富的 AI 工具库 -> 每日更新 -> 尽在微信公众号 -> 搜一搜:蚝油菜花 🥦